GNU Radio 3.6.5 C++ API
|
abstract class that provides low level access to parallel port bits More...
#include <ppio.h>
Public Member Functions | |
ppio () | |
virtual | ~ppio () |
virtual void | write_data (unsigned char v)=0 |
virtual unsigned char | read_data ()=0 |
virtual void | write_control (unsigned char v)=0 |
virtual unsigned char | read_control ()=0 |
virtual unsigned char | read_status ()=0 |
virtual void | lock ()=0 |
virtual void | unlock ()=0 |
abstract class that provides low level access to parallel port bits
ppio::ppio | ( | ) | [inline] |
virtual ppio::~ppio | ( | ) | [virtual] |
virtual void ppio::lock | ( | ) | [pure virtual] |
Implemented in ppio_ppdev.
virtual unsigned char ppio::read_control | ( | ) | [pure virtual] |
Implemented in ppio_ppdev.
virtual unsigned char ppio::read_data | ( | ) | [pure virtual] |
Implemented in ppio_ppdev.
virtual unsigned char ppio::read_status | ( | ) | [pure virtual] |
Implemented in ppio_ppdev.
virtual void ppio::unlock | ( | ) | [pure virtual] |
Implemented in ppio_ppdev.
virtual void ppio::write_control | ( | unsigned char | v | ) | [pure virtual] |
Implemented in ppio_ppdev.
virtual void ppio::write_data | ( | unsigned char | v | ) | [pure virtual] |
Implemented in ppio_ppdev.